Fortuna Mining annual stock-based compensation history

Fortuna Mining annual stock-based compensation

Fiscal yearPeriod endedStock-based compensationChangeGrowth
20252025-12-31$31.3M$19.9M+173.73%
20242024-12-31$11.4M$3.4M+41.91%
20232023-12-31$8.1M−$2.2M−21.80%
20222022-12-31$10.3M$6.2M+147.80%
20212021-12-31$4.2M−$8.3M−66.56%
20202020-12-31$12.4M$6.4M+106.95%
20192019-12-31$6.0M$2.3M+62.47%
20182018-12-31$3.7M−$140,000−3.64%
20172017-12-31$3.8M−$10.3M−72.83%
20162016-12-31$14.1M

About the metric

What stock-based compensation means

Stock-based compensation is the expense associated with equity awards such as restricted stock and employee options. It is a non-cash expense when recognized, but it can dilute existing shareholders unless offset by share repurchases.

Calculation and source

SEC-reported stock-based compensation

TickerStat standardizes share-based compensation reported in company SEC filings. The history shows recognized compensation expense or its cash-flow-statement adjustment, not the grant-date value of new awards or a forecast of future dilution. Fiscal periods can differ from calendar years, so exact period-end dates are included.
